Meaning of the Name Safiatou

Safiatou is a feminine name of West African origin. It is commonly used among the Malinke people in countries such as Guinea, Mali, and Ivory Coast. The name Safiatou is derived from the Arabic name Safiyyah, which means 'pure' or 'chosen'. It is often given to girls as a symbol of purity and righteousness. Safiatou represents strength and grace, and is a name that carries deep cultural and spiritual significance.

Popularity of the Name Safiatou

The popularity for the name Safiatou peaked in popularity in the year 2018 with 10 births, which ranked number 17,396 out of 29,661 unique names for that year. Safiatou had the most female births in 2018 with 10, which ranked number 9,794 out of 18,126 female names for that year.
